How to draw less than cumulative frequency curve:

  1. Take a graph paper and mark the upper-class limits along the x-axis and the corresponding cumulative frequencies along the y-axis.
  2. Join these points successively by line segments, we will get a polygon, known as a cumulative frequency polygon.

What is the point of intersection of less than ogive curve and more than ogive curve?

From this point, if we draw a perpendicular on the x-axis, the point at which it cuts the x-axis gives us the median. Thus, the abscissa of the point of intersection of less than type and of the more than type cumulative curves of a grouped data gives its median. Hence, the correct answer is option (b).

How do you find the median with less than ogive?

To find the median on ogive, follow these steps:

  1. Plot the points on the graph and join them with lines.
  2. Find the value of N/2.
  3. Mark this value in the Cumulative frequency scale (y axis).
  4. Join this value to the line formed by plotting the points with dotted line .

What is less than cumulative frequency?

There are two types of cumulative frequency distributions. Less than cumulative frequency distribution: It is obtained by adding successively the frequencies of all the previous classes including the class against which it is written. The cumulate is started from the lowest to the highest size.

Why is it called an ogive?

The ogive for the normal distribution resembles one side of an Arabesque or ogival arch, which is likely the origin of its name.
